Transaction 630ae270395e44b8f6146b3e71ca595df67d35d5a686823063b4138012972ecb
1 Input
1 Output
-
630ae270395e44b8f6146b3e71ca595df67d35d5a686823063b4138012972ecb:0
- value
- 1170690
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f476e9c15a3036994641263ae092b77f2850f9e
- address
- bc1qtarka8q45vpkn9ryzf36uzftwleg2ru7wpkrxe